Weeping sakura erupt at Heian Jingu Shrine

The Heian Jingu Shrine in Kyoto City is home to about 250 cherry trees. The double-flowered weeping variety are now in full bloom. The area was previously home to a villa of the once-powerful Fujiwara clan, and has been a famous site for cherry blossom viewing since ancient times.
